Support: 7327 (50-DMA); Resistance: 8001 (110-EMA)
Technical Analysis: Bias turning slightly bullish
BTC/USD is extending gains on the day after weekend consolidation.
The pair was up 2.58% at around 7545 at 04:00 GMT, bias is turning slightly bullish.
Price action is pivotal at 55-EMA resistance at 7543, decisive break above could buoy near-term bulls.
Upside finds lot of hurdles - shrinking volatility, cloud resistance and lack of support from MACD or ADX.
That said, the 'Bullish Engulfing' formed on Friday's candle and rising RSI and Stochs keep scope for gains.
Breakout at 55-EMA will target 110-EMA resistance at 8001 ahead of 50% Fib at 8498.
Failure at 55-EMA and retrace below 21-EMA (7282) negates any bullish bias.
